SCOPE

As a Product Quality Support Engineer, you will be responsible for assessing quality requirements of specifications and technical design documents to ensure timely, relevant, and meaningful feedback. The Product Quality Engineer (PQE) shall create, prepare, and implement the ITP and any associated and relevant directives, procedures and instructions needed to support the plan.

What you will do:

• Develop and manage the quality control and quality assurance procedures and conformance reviews ensuring contract requirements are met.
• Review of enquiry documents and preparation of summary QA/QC documentation as part of quotation submission.
• Prepare and maintain product specifications and process procedures, including monitoring approval records (Agility System).
• Prepare detailed SIR’s (Strip and Inspection reports) for customer approval (if required).
• Carry out all measurement requirements were required.
• Control of contract quality plans and monitor live QP’s for daily status.
• Maintain and control NDE qualification records.
• Control of CAPA’s (Nuclear).
• Certification checks and stamped sign off against standards and HT PO text.
• Control of MSDS and COSHH (Nuclear).
• Control of Sub- Contract deliveries monitoring progress, compliance, and due dates.
• Maintain and control of weld & welder qualifications where appropriate.
• Ensure changes in QA specifications are reflected in accordance with Engineering Manager’s requirements.
• Monitor and incorporate changes to QA compliance integrating relevant design codes (ASME, API, etc.)
• Provide quality support to Sales, Operations, Production Engineering, Manufacturing and Test.
• Participate or lead quality improvement projects.
• Participate in supplier and internal and external QA audit activity.
• Area control on shopfloor or weekly 5S.
• Material Cert. check and population of data books for the customer.

What you will need:

• Minimum of 5 years’ experience within a QA role at a similar manufacturing site
• Ability to use a range of standard measuring equipment and understand calibration requirements.
• Ability to understand and interpret technical drawings.
• Experience in Microsoft word, Excel, solid works (design)
• UK Passport Holder (not dual)
• A Full Driving Licence
